The RAM SRT brakes are a bit larger than the SRT 8 JGC
The JGC fit with 20's just not the Durango's 20's My JGC reps have more than enough room to clear them.

the 12+ JGC 6 pistons are the largest calipers ever put on an SRT...including the viper. The 20" SRT replicas do work with the 6 pistons....theres a few 12+ SRT guys with 20" JGC replicas on their 12+ SRT. Its the design of the wheels as well.....the inside of the spoke, the concave of the wheels etc. NOT just offset, backspacing etc.
